基于改进切线角法的露天矿滑坡预警应用  

Landslides early warning application based on improved tangent angle method in Open-pit Mines

摘  要:为了有效实现对滑坡灾害的监测预警,避免和减轻灾害带来的威胁及损失;基于蠕变三阶段理论的改进切线角模型,研究了滑坡动态发展过程中切线角的变化规律;结合滑坡案例的应用分析,实现了对滑坡的分阶段预警。结果表明:滑坡发生过程中,改进的切线角方法能够有效区分滑坡加速变形过程中的不同加速阶段,明确加速趋势;应用改进的切线角法结合速度倒数和斜率滑坡时间预测方法能够有效实现预警预报,为及时采取预警措施提供数据支撑。In order to realize the monitoring and early warning of landslide disaster effectively,avoid and reduce the threat and loss caused by disaster,based on the improved tangential angle model of three-stage creep theory,the article studies change law of tangential angle in the dynamic development of landslide,combines with the application analysis of landslide cases,successfully realizes the stage early warning of landslide.The results show that the improved tangential angle method can effectively distinguish the different acceleration stages in the process of landslide acceleration deformation and identify the acceleration trend.The improved tangential angle method combined with velocity reciprocal and slope landslide time prediction method can effectively realize early warning and forecast,which provide data support for taking early warning measures in time.

关 键 词:切线角法 预警模型 滑坡灾害 边坡监测 蠕变理论
